Since I have specified tower A in the search query I want the top results to contain tower A but ordering by elastic search is random. WebSimilarity module. A similarity (scoring / ranking model) defines how matching documents are scored. Similarity is per field, meaning that via the mapping one can define a different similarity per field. Configuring a custom similarity is considered an expert feature and the builtin similarities are most likely sufficient as is described in ... sessip cote d\\u0027ivoire

Handling a typo in Elasticsearch is very easy and can improve the user’s experience. The simplest way to handle a typo is to just add "fuzziness":"AUTO" in your Match Query. If you want to tune the Query, there are some parameters that you can change with the "fuzziness" being the most important.
